Software updates
In order to guarantee the full functionality and reliable
operation of the charger, the latest software must
always be installed.

Select and confirm option for automatic software
update.
On The charger checks whether software up-
dates are available and downloads them auto-
matically.
The installation can then be started directly or
postponed to a later time.
Off The charger checks whether software up-
dates are available and displays a corresponding
message. The download can then be started
manually.
Once the download is complete, the installation
can then be started directly or postponed to a
later time.
If an Internet connection with the charger cannot
be established, software updates can also be down-
loaded manually via the web address in the E-Per-
formance area at https://www.porsche.com and in-
stalled via the web application.
Selecting a Network
Select the option for connecting to a home network.
The option can be skipped with Skip. Then, no con-
nection is established to a home network. When the
charger is connected to an existing home network,
advanced functions and information are available.
Connection is possible via WiFi or a powerline com-
munication network (PLC network). If no home net-
work is available, a hotspot can be set up on the
charger.
Information
Public WiFi networks without password protection
are not supported and cannot be used.
Connection via WiFi
1. Select the WiFi option.
2. Select the home network from the list of de-
tected WiFi networks.
3. Enter and confirm the password.
Connection via PLC pairing button
1. Select the PLC pairing button option.
2. Start the connection setup process on the PLC
modem. Confirm by pressing OK on the charger.
Once the setup is connected, confirm with Con-
nect.
The connection to the PLC network is es-
tablished.
If a connection to the PLC network is established, the
symbol is displayed in the status bar.
Connection via PLC security code
A device on which the control software for the PLC
network is installed must be used for this method.
1. To establish a connection to a PLC network us-
ing the security code, select PLC security code.
The security code appears on the display.
2. Enter the security code in the relevant menu of
the control software for the PLC network in order
to integrate the charger into the PLC network.
The connection to the PLC network is es-
tablished.
If a connection to the PLC network is established, the
symbol is displayed in the status bar.
Information
PLC characteristics:
–
Separate interfaces to the vehicle and to the
infrastructure
–
PLC according to IEEE P1901
–
Home Plug AV
–
Encryption: 128-bit AES
–
Frequency band: 2-30 MHz
User Profiles (Pairing PorscheID)
When the charger is paired to your Porsche ID, infor-
mation about the charger and the charging processes
can be displayed in My Porsche or in the Porsche
Connect app.
To pair the charger with your Porsche ID:
e
Call up the website specified on the display on
the charger in the browser on your device and
enter the user code.
– or –
Scan the QR code displayed on the charger. You
can scan the QR code in the following ways:
–
Using the Porsche Connect app (My Ac-
count > Charging cables & devices > Scan
QR code).
–
Using the camera on your device (iOS 11 or
higher, different for Android).
–
Using an app for scanning QR codes.
When the charger has been paired successfully, the
Setup assistant moves on to the next step.
